Using 31P MRS, scientists discovered that pH of the left hippocampal formation in AD shifts towards alkalinity. Research has also demonstrated the existence of two open-and-closed conformations of GSH in healthy young participants. Presently, they are investigating the role of two GSH conformations and link between iron deposition and oxidative stress (OS) in the hippocampal formation in AD. Although the exact cause of AD remains unknown, OS is considered a potential factor. Additionally, researchers at NBRC have proposed a novel prospective single-center parallel-arm double-blinded placebo-controlled phase III randomized trial using GSH as a dietary supplement for MCI patients, while monitoring brain GSH levels and cognitive profile using non-invasive MRS and neuropsychological testing, respectively.

534:: This was developed as an advanced automated neuro-tool to aid the early diagnosis of AD. This tool consists of several computer-assisted tools for data pre-processing, quality control, data preparation, analysis, evaluation, and assessment. The fundamental objective of this proposal is to benefit the Indian population by developing a comprehensive neuro-tool. It provides a scheme for MRI-, MRS-, and fMRI-based data generation, processing scheme of multimodal neuroimaging and neuro-spectroscopy data in a single window to achieve a conclusive outcome for the early diagnosis of brain disorders.

Glycyrrhizin affects SARS-CoV-2 S-RBD- and Orf3a-mediated HMGB1 release and cell death in lung cells expressing SARS-CoV-2 viral proteins. Glycyrrhizin did not only reverse S-RBD- and Orf3a-induced extracellular HMGB1 release but also abrogated caspase-1 activation and rescued cell death. Benefits of anti-inflammatory properties in glycyrrhizin are: 1) Lowering the severity of the disease, 2) Mitigating viral replication by as much as 90%, and 3) Fighting the "storm of cytokines".
455:: This is a national level multi-centric program that provides insights into the prevalence of dementia and discover biomarkers, risk factors, and protective factors. These factors play a major role in the conversion of MCI to dementia among elderly. For the diagnosis and classification of dementia, all centers use robust uniform criteria that are internationally accepted, adapted, and validated in the Indian context. Findings could help formulate national-level policies for understanding and treating MCI in elderly.
741:: NBRC is surrounded by keekar forests of Aravalli mountain range. From its inception, NBRC has been maintaining the surrounding jungle and has planted several trees and shrubs in the campus. There are over 100 different kinds of birds in and around NBRC, such as Jungle Babbler, Oriental Magpie Robin, Bulbul, Collared Dove, Rose-ringed Parakeet, Drongo, and Indian Peafowls. Several bird-watching programs are conducted regularly for students and staff.

645:: This animal facility is registered with the Committee for the Purpose of Control and Supervision of Experiments on Animals, Ministry of Environment and Forests, Government of India, New Delhi. The facility contains animal models, including primates and transgenic mice. Detailed training programs for veterinary and husbandry care and peer-reviewed evaluation of all protocols are followed.
461:: This flagship program understands how information-processing networks in the brain are affected in CMD, including anxiety, depression, obsessive-compulsive disorder, and post-traumatic stress disorder. The program also studies underlying brain mechanisms that differentiate between these disorders, and whether these networks are affected in the same manner in different age groups.

311:, was established in 2005. Two major flagship programs by NBRC were initiated in the past few years. By 2017, National Dementia Program was initiated under NBRC's leadership, whereas by 2019, a flagship program entitled "Comparative mapping of common mental disorders (CMD) over the lifespan" was launched to understand the science of well-being.
